Kolte Patil Developers undertakes two redevelopment projects in Mumbai
With revenue potential of Rs 545 cr
Kolte Patil Developers has signed two new society re-development projects in the western suburbs of Mumbai with total saleable area of ~3.06 lakh square feet translating into top-line potential of Rs 545 crore.
